This attractive Grade II listed house is located in an idyllic position, within the Cranbrook School Catchment Area, and enjoys fantastic rural views. Although in need of some modernisation and refurbishment, the property offers huge potential to create a wonderful family house with mature gardens and grounds.

The house is of brick construction with tile hung upper elevations and offers characterful accommodation, with many period features including exposed beams, timbers and inglenook fireplaces.

The front porch opens into a spacious reception hall with a large inglenook fireplace. To one side, the formal dining room has a window to the front. A door leads through to the double aspect drawing room which has an attractive brick fireplace with bressummer beam, a window to the front and a charming oriel window overlooking the gardens.

The kitchen/breakfast room is at the rear of the house and has storage cupboards and a large larder room off. The property also benefits from a wine cellar.

A rear hall gives access to a ground floor bathroom and further reception room (currently used as a bedroom) and a lovely conservatory with double doors opening out to the beautiful gardens. This area allows the flexibility to create an annexe if a buyer required with the option to include a first floor bedroom.

On the first floor, the spacious landing provides access to the five bedrooms as well as a family bathroom and separate w.c. The fifth bedroom has access to a staircase leading down to the rear hall on the ground floor.

Agents Note: We understand that the property has had historical subsidence (approximately ten years ago) but the current owners advise us that this was dealt with at the time.

Outside, the house is approached off Walkhurst Road over a driveway leading to the parking area and detached brick built garage with store room above. A pathway leads to the front door of the house.

Adjacent to the house there is an attractive detached outbuilding built of brick with tile hung upper elevations. This building provides a workshop/store with attached w.c. as well as a studio on the first floor.

The mature gardens and grounds surround the property and adjoin beautiful countryside. The gardens are laid to lawn with a multitude of trees and shrubs and in all the property extends to 0.75 acres.

A further 13.15 acres of land are available by separate negotiation. The land adjoins the gardens of Burnt House and comprises two fields, an old orchard and a strip of woodland which runs down the north side of the Workhouse Gill to the main stream. There is also access, from the woodland, to a public footpath. Please note: there will be an overage agreement on this extra land - details available upon request.

Cranbrook 4 miles. Tenterden 5.8 miles. Staplehurst station 8.4 miles (London Bridge from 54 minutes). Etchingham station 9.8 miles (London Bridge from 65 minutes). Rye 14 miles. Maidstone 16.5 miles. Ashford 16.7 miles (London St Pancras from 36 minutes). Tunbridge Wells 18.5 miles. London 55 miles. (All times and distances approximate)

The property is located within the High Weald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, less than half a mile from the centre of the popular village of Benenden which is well equipped for everyday needs with a butcher, Post Office, general store and a well regarded pub. A little further away is Cranbrook with its picturesque High Street offering a wider range of quality shops, restaurants, banks and supermarket. A more comprehensive range of shopping and leisure facilities is available in Tunbridge Wells and Maidstone. Staplehurst station offers an excellent regular service to London Bridge, Cannon Street and Charing Cross in about an hour, as well as the International Eurostar station at Ashford. Access to London and the international airports can be gained via the nearby A21 which links to the M25. Access to the Channel Tunnel and ferry ports can be gained via the M20 at Ashford.

There is an outstanding choice of state and private schools in the area including the primary school in Benenden and Benenden Girls School; preparatory schools in Cranbrook and Hawkhurst; Tonbridge and Sevenoaks public schools which are slightly further afield. We understand the property is within the catchment area for the famous Cranbrook Grammar School which dates back to 1518.

A wide choice of sporting and leisure facilities exist within the area including golf at Chart Hills, Hemsted Forest and Rye; sailing and fishing at Bewl Water and on the south coast; extensive riding, walking and cycling in the nearby Bedgebury and Hemsted Forests. In addition, a host of famous properties and monuments lie within a short distance including Leeds Castle, Sissinghurst Castle, Bodiam Castle and Scotney Castle.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
